#0bf700 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#0bf700 is composed of 4.3% red, 96.9% green and 0%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 95.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 100% yellow and 3.1% black. It has a hue angle of 117.3 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 48.4%. #0bf700 color hex could be obtained by blending #16ff00 with #00ef00. Closest websafe color is: #00ff00.

#0bf700 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#0bf700 has RGB values of R:11, G:247, B:0 and CMYK values of C:0.96, M:0, Y:1, K:0.03. Its decimal value is 784128.
